What You Need to Know About the Disclosure
The notice from Rathbones includes several key elements, in line with Rule 8.3 of the Takeover Code. This regulation is crucial because it mandates that any party holding a significant interest in relevant securities must disclose their positions when they reach 1% or more. This push for transparency is vital for ensuring fair market practices.

Ownership Details
In their latest disclosure, Rathbones detailed their holdings in Rightmove Plc, indicating that they own 13,124,811 relevant securities, which represents about 1.66% of Rightmove's equity. This significant position not only underscores Rathbones' confidence in Rightmove but also illustrates their strategic approach to investing in the digital real estate market.
